Advancements In Pasteurisation: The Pasteurisation Flow Rate Test Device

Pasteurisation is a critical process in the food and beverage industry that involves heating liquid products to a specific temperature for a set amount of time to kill harmful bacteria. By effectively pasteurising liquids, companies can ensure the safety and quality of their products for consumers. However, the success of the pasteurisation process is heavily dependent on factors such as proper equipment, temperature control, and flow rate.

One essential tool that has become invaluable in the pasteurisation process is the Pasteurisation flow rate test device. This device is designed to measure and regulate the flow rate of liquid products through the pasteurisation system, ensuring optimal pasteurisation temperatures are reached and maintained. In this article, we will explore the importance of the Pasteurisation flow rate test device and its impact on food safety and product quality.

The Pasteurisation flow rate test device works by monitoring the flow rate of liquid products as they pass through the pasteurisation system. By accurately measuring the flow rate, operators can ensure that the liquid is being heated at the correct rate and for the proper duration to effectively kill harmful bacteria. This is crucial in ensuring that the pasteurisation process is successful in reducing the risk of foodborne illnesses and spoilage.

In addition to monitoring flow rates, the Pasteurisation Flow Rate Test Device can also provide valuable data on the overall performance of the pasteurisation system. By identifying any fluctuations or inconsistencies in flow rates, operators can make adjustments to the system to ensure consistent and reliable pasteurisation results. This proactive approach can help prevent costly downtime and product recalls due to inadequate pasteurisation.
